Oil Change Interval:
Every 6 months or 100 operating hours (refer to manual for exact mileage/hour recommendation).
Air Filter Service:
Inspect every 25 hours, clean/replace as needed based on operating conditions (more frequently in dusty/muddy environments).
Spark Plug Replacement:
Refer to manual for recommended interval (typically 100-200 hours or annual).
Clutch Inspection:
Inspect CVT clutch components (sheaves, rollers, springs) at recommended intervals, or if performance issues arise.
Drive Belt Inspection:
Inspect CVT drive belt for wear, cracks, and damage regularly. Replace if any signs of damage or if mileage/time interval is reached.
Coolant Type:
Antifreeze/coolant (ethylene glycol base) with corrosion inhibitors, typically a 50/50 mix with distilled water. Consult manual for specific type and capacity.
Brake Fluid Type:
DOT 4 hydraulic brake fluid.
Engine Oil Capacity Qt:
Refer to manual (typically around 2-3 quarts)
Coolant Capacity Qt:
Refer to manual (typically around 2-3 quarts)
Common Wear Items:
Brake pads, tires, drive belts (CVT), suspension bushings, wheel bearings.
Diagnostic Challenges:
EFI system faults, charging system issues (stator/regulator), CVT belt wear, suspension component wear due to aggressive riding.
